NETiMAGE Support Alert – Windows 7 and Server 2008 End of Support

As you may be aware, Microsoft will be ending their support for Windows Server 2008, 2008R2, and Windows 7 on January 14, 2020.

What does End of Support mean for you?
After January 14, 2020, Microsoft will no longer be providing new security updates, non-security hotfixes, free or paid assisted support options, or online technical content updates for Windows Server 2008, 2008R2 or Windows 7 […]
